I have yet to see CN36s on a 914. Know of a few with Avon CR6ZZ, Michelin XWX, and Vred Sprint Classics, but no CN36s so far. Hear the new ones are quite good, with modern compounds + perfect period looks. But I am dreaming of new A-008Rs or AVS Intermediates. There are not a lot of great choices for 15s that look right on a 914 and offer great performance like some of the late 1980s-2000s tires did—just one modern summer tire in 185/70, 195/65, and 215/60, and that's the Pirelli P6000...and I wonder if the CN36 will kill it off. 205/60 is a wasteland, as is 205/55.
I've always wondered about the BFG Radial T/A in 205/60, but can't seem to find much in the way of feedback from the few who have tried them on a Porsche. I figure they have to be better than the OE tires for the 914, but…
